Abstract

In a hybrid electric vehicle, gear shifting delay and odd feeling when shifting gears, due to the accelerator pedal being depressed after an upshift being determined according to a release of the pedal, may be prevented. A method for controlling a transmission of the hybrid electric vehicle, includes determining a gear shifting type when a predetermined gear shifting condition is satisfied; determining an engine operation mode when the gear shifting type is power-off upshift; determining, when the engine operation mode is a predetermined mode according to an air-fuel ratio condition, a compensation value according to at least one of a motor speed, an under-charging-limit available motor torque, and an engine operation point in the predetermined mode; and applying the compensation value to an engine torque.
